Hi Dara,

Since you're joining the rotation this week, a heads-up: we're replacing Grindstone, our homegrown job queue, with Relayline. The review branch is open and I'd like your eyes on the retry semantics in particular — Grindstone silently dropped jobs after three failures, and Relayline doesn't, so downstream consumers may see duplicates. Cutover is staged per-tenant, so on-call impact should be minimal, but alerts may look unfamiliar. The migration plan, rollback steps, and tenant schedule are documented here.

wiki page, tajef-kadup: https://sentry.paliqgrid.local/settings/merge_requests/job/browse/view/projects/projects/950c02057f35fcefa1b8dd31

Quick heads-up on Pinwheel UI versioning: we cut a minor release every sprint, and anything touching component props needs a changeset file in the PR. No changeset, no merge — the bot will nag you. Majors are rare and go through the design council first. The full policy, with examples of what counts as breaking, lives on the internal page below.

wiki page, bahip-yahip: https://grafana.qirvanlabs.corp/browse/display/projects/cc3a1b9dbfc9

The tailfox CLI streams logs from the Orvanne aggregation tier. Install from the internal package mirror, then run `tailfox auth` once per workstation. Use `--since` with explicit durations; bare timestamps are interpreted in the cluster's zone, not yours, which has bitten maintainers before. If a stream stalls, check the relay pods in the Delmere region first — they shed connections under memory pressure. When filing an issue against tailfox itself, always capture the version banner and the trace token printed at startup.

session token of kahog-bahif = htk9_f63daec35

## Deployment: Pagination

Quick note for the security review: the Larkspool public API uses cursor-based pagination everywhere. Cursors are opaque, signed blobs, so clients can't enumerate offsets or guess record IDs. Page sizes are capped server-side regardless of what callers request, which keeps scraping costs predictable. If a cursor is tampered with, we return a 400 and log it. The relevant settings we ship with are:

config for bahop-baduf:
[kasion]
team = lamath
access_code = ac_d807e5
host = kasion.paliqcloud.corp
port = 4000
owner = julix.tamvan
peer = frair.qorvelsoft.local